Protect Balconies with Durable Balcony Spikes Pigeon


Birds perching on balconies can cause mess, noise, and potential damage. Installing balcony spikes pigeon systems helps homeowners keep these areas clean and bird-free. These spikes create an uneven surface that makes it impossible for pigeons to land comfortably, discouraging them from nesting or lingering. Unlike harsh deterrents, balcony spikes pigeon offer a humane and aesthetic method to control bird activity without harm.

The spikes are made from stainless steel or weatherproof polycarbonate, ensuring durability even under extreme sunlight or rain. They are easy to mount on window sills, ledges, air-conditioning units, and balcony railings. With the right adhesive or screws, anyone can install balcony spikes pigeon without professional help. The slim, transparent base ensures the spikes remain almost invisible from a distance, maintaining the beauty of your balcony.

For urban residents who face constant pigeon issues, balcony spikes pigeon are an ideal investment. They not only prevent droppings but also protect against blocked drainage systems and corroded surfaces. Regular maintenance is minimal—once installed, the spikes continue to deter birds effectively for years.

 

Prevent Bird Nesting Using Reliable Balcony Pigeon Spikes

 

Modern buildings often attract pigeons that seek warm and sheltered areas for nesting. Balcony pigeon spikes are designed specifically to address this problem. They create a safe, effective, and maintenance-free barrier that prevents birds from settling in unwanted spaces. When pigeons try to land, they find the spikes uncomfortable and quickly move elsewhere, ensuring your property remains clean and undamaged.

The versatility of balcony pigeon spikes allows them to be installed on balconies, gutters, lamp posts, beams, and even signage. They are available in various lengths and designs to fit different architectural needs. Stainless steel versions are particularly popular for their corrosion resistance, while plastic models are lightweight and affordable for short-term use.

Apart from protecting your property, balcony pigeon spikes help maintain hygiene. Bird droppings can damage paint, corrode materials, and spread disease. By installing spikes, you significantly reduce cleaning time and costs. With minimal effort, your building remains cleaner, safer, and visually appealing.

Understanding Animal Traps Design Applications and Ethical Considerations

Feb 05, 26

Understanding Animal Traps Design Applications and Ethical Considerations

Animal traps, encompassing a broad range of devices designed to remotely catch or restrain animals, are critical tools in a diverse set of fields. From wildlife management and conservation efforts to pest control and scientific research, these implements play a significant role in our interaction with the animal kingdom. Understanding their design, functionality, and ethical considerations is paramount for responsible and effective application. Globally, the use of animal traps is governed by varying regulations and ethical frameworks, reflecting differing cultural perspectives and conservation priorities. The need for effective and humane trapping methods is driven by increasing human-wildlife conflict, the spread of invasive species, and the imperative to protect endangered populations. According to the IUCN, sustainable wildlife management, often involving carefully deployed traps, is crucial for maintaining biodiversity and ecosystem health. The modern iteration of animal traps represents a significant advancement from historical predecessors.
